Subject: [PATCH] unix: Make network monitoring optional in getifaddrs() impl
While getifaddrs() is POSIX and its usage can be enabled on more
platforms than the current set, network monitoring APIs are
platform-specific.
Hence make the network monitoring optional, enabling it when either
Netlink (Linux) or PF_ROUTE sockets (BSDs) is available. This gives
to any other getifaddrs() platform a functional SDL_net, simply without
updates to the available network interfaces after the first listing.
